Data Rooms in the Digital Age

A virtual data room is an online repository that allows restricted access to files and other information that facilitate collaboration and collaboration. Many modern VDRs offer a variety of options to enhance due diligence efficiency. This extends beyond simple branding adjustments and includes tools that streamline collaboration, like synchronized document view and annotation as well as messaging capabilities. The majority of data rooms also provide groups of permissions that are granular as well as grouping options and other features that allow administrators to grant specific rights for folders and documents. This ensures stakeholders have only the data they need to fulfill their duties. Most VDRs also provide real-time updates to documents, which can help reduce confusion caused due to outdated information and eliminating the necessity for lengthy email chains.

Additionally, the majority of these solutions support multi-platform access and can be accessed on any device with an internet connection. This eliminates geographical barriers and encourages investors from across the globe to take part in the value of a deal. A majority of these solutions come with automatic backup and redundancy capabilities which safeguard data in the event the occurrence of a natural disaster or a technical problem. This can help reduce time and expenses associated with traditional M&A deals by eliminating the need to store documents physically or transportation, while also giving stakeholders the ability to collaborate from any location with an internet connection.
